WebAlabama State History. Spanish explorers are believed to have arrived at Mobile Bay in 1519, and the territory was visited in 1540 by the explorer Hernando de Soto. The first … uhc for agentsWebIn 1817 Alabama became a territory, and on Dec. 13, 1819 the territorial legislature incorporated the town of Tuscaloosa, exactly one day before Congress admitted Alabama to the Union as a state. Thus, the City of Tuscaloosa is one day older than the State of Alabama. 1826-1850 From 1826 to 1846 Tuscaloosa was the state capital of Alabama. uhc foreign claimsWeb1702 - The first settlement, Fort Louis, is established by the French. 1763 - The British take over from the French. 1813 - The United States takes over after the War of 1812. 1817 - The Alabama Territory is established by … thomas lansche enbw
